Dataframe.write.format
WebSep 4, 2024 · I would like to save a huge pyspark dataframe as a Hive table. How can I do this efficiently? I am looking to use saveAsTable(name, format=None, mode=None, partitionBy=None, **options) from pyspark.sql.DataFrameWriter.saveAsTable. # Let's say I have my dataframe, my_df # Am I able to do the following? my_df.saveAsTable('my_table') Webpyspark.sql.DataFrameWriter.format¶ DataFrameWriter.format (source: str) → pyspark.sql.readwriter.DataFrameWriter [source] ¶ Specifies the underlying output data ...
Dataframe.write.format
Did you know?
WebAug 10, 2024 · Sparks dataframe.write option copy the dataframe into temp directory and convert it to avro format and then use copy command of redshift. If you have the expected data already available in s3, dataframe.write might be less efficient when compared to using copy command on s3 path directly. WebDataFrameWriter is a type constructor in Scala that keeps an internal reference to the source DataFrame for the whole lifecycle (starting right from the moment it was created). Note. Spark Structured Streaming’s DataStreamWriter is responsible for writing the content of streaming Datasets in a streaming fashion.
WebMar 17, 2024 · 1. Spark Write DataFrame as CSV with Header. Spark DataFrameWriter class provides a method csv() to save or write a DataFrame at a specified path on disk, … WebFeb 7, 2024 · Pyspark Write DataFrame to Parquet file format. Now let’s create a parquet file from PySpark DataFrame by calling the parquet() function of DataFrameWriter class. When you write a DataFrame to parquet file, it automatically preserves column names and their data types. Each part file Pyspark creates has the .parquet file extension. Below is ...
WebFeb 13, 2024 · What I am looking for is the Spark2 DataFrameWriter#saveAsTable equivalent of creating a managed Hive table with some custom settings you normally pass to the Hive CREATE TABLE command as: STORED AS . LOCATION . TBLPROPERTIES ("orc.compress"="SNAPPY") apache-spark. apache-spark-sql. Web2 days ago · In this article, we would be exploring how to add new entities to an existing dataframe using a for loop. We shall make use of a set of strings that are readily available in a table format & add the additional information using each of the below techniques. Appending dataframe with textual values; Appending dataframe with numerical values
WebDelta Lake is the default storage format for all operations on Databricks. Unless otherwise specified, all tables on Databricks are Delta tables. ... For most read and write operations on Delta tables, you can use Spark SQL or Apache Spark DataFrame APIs. For Delta Lake-spefic SQL statements, see Delta Lake statements.
WebPrints out the schema in the tree format. DataFrame.randomSplit (weights[, seed]) Randomly splits this DataFrame with the provided weights. DataFrame.rdd. ... Defines an event time watermark for this DataFrame. DataFrame.write. Interface for saving the content of the non-streaming DataFrame out into external storage. chinese new year 2023 cbbcWebPySpark: Dataframe Write Modes This tutorial will explain how mode () function or mode parameter can be used to alter the behavior of write operation when data (directory) or … chinese new year 2023 brightonWebFeb 1, 2024 · In this short guide we will see how to set and customize the caption of the DataFrame styler in Pandas. We are going to set a new caption, change the format: the … chinese new year 2023 bostonWebJan 24, 2024 · The above example creates a data frame with columns “firstname”, “middlename”, “lastname”, “dob”, “gender”, “salary” Spark Write DataFrame to Parquet file format. Using parquet() function of DataFrameWriter class, we can write Spark DataFrame to the Parquet file. As mentioned earlier Spark doesn’t need any additional ... chinese new year 2023 cardsWeb2 days ago · Styler to LaTeX is easy with the Pandas library’s method- Styler.to_Latex. This method takes a pandas object as an input, styles it, and then renders a LaTeX object out of it. The newly created LaTeX output can be processed in a LaTeX editor and used further. LaTeX is a plain text format used in scientific research, paper writing, and report ... chinese new year 2023 card templateWebMay 24, 2024 · Apache Spark Tutorial - Beginners Guide to Read and Write data using PySpark Towards Data Science Write Sign up Sign In 500 … grand rabbinWebHere’s an example code to convert a CSV file to an Excel file using Python: # Read the CSV file into a Pandas DataFrame df = pd.read_csv ('input_file.csv') # Write the DataFrame to … chinese new year 2023 chinatown london